2. Indirect TPMS This system does not measure tire pressure directly. Instead, it utilizes the wheel speed sensors already existing in the anti-lock braking system (ABS) to monitor the rotation of each tire. If a tire is under-inflated, it has a different rotation speed compared to properly inflated tires. The system then calculates the pressure drop based on these differences. While this system is less accurate than direct TPMS, it is more cost-effective and is often found in older vehicle models.

Compression testing measures the ability of an engine to compress its air-fuel mixture properly. This compression is crucial for the engine to operate efficiently and effectively. When you pull the starter rope on a small engine, the piston moves down the cylinder, allowing air and fuel to enter the combustion chamber. As the piston moves back up, it compresses this mixture. The higher the compression, the more power the engine can produce.

Diodes, particularly semiconductor diodes, are key components that allow current to flow in one direction only. They are used for rectification, meaning they convert alternating current (AC) to direct current (DC), which is essential for powering most electronic devices. Zener diodes are another important type, providing voltage regulation by allowing current to flow backwards once a specific voltage is exceeded, protecting sensitive electronic parts from voltage spikes.

One of the key advantages of the 8-speed dual-clutch transmission is its ability to pre-select gears. This feature allows the transmission to be prepared to shift to the next gear before the driver even makes a move. This leads to exceptionally quick shifts—often in the range of just a few milliseconds. In practical terms, this means that drivers can experience seamless acceleration, giving them a more exhilarating connection to the road.

4. R (Radial Construction) The R indicates that the tire is of radial construction, which is the most common tire design used today. Radial tires typically provide better fuel efficiency, longer wear, and improved handling characteristics due to the construction style in which the tire's plies run radially from the center.

The camshaft controls the timing of the opening and closing of the engine’s intake and exhaust valves. It is driven by the crankshaft through a timing belt or chain. The precision in the camshaft's motion is vital for optimal engine performance, as it ensures that the valves open and close at the correct times in relation to the pistons’ position. Variability in camshaft design can lead to enhancements in engine efficiency and power output.
